The aim of the project is to conduct a detailed analysis of the accessibility and visibility of diverse cultural content from Europe in the digital environment. The study focuses on the impact of content prioritization practices, algorithmic recommendations and curatorial strategies on cultural and linguistic diversity online. It pays special attention to the music and books sectors to understand how these mechanisms affect their reception and accessibility. The final outcome of the project will be to identify potential actions, both at the European Union and national level, that could protect and promote cultural and linguistic diversity online.
